Course Content
- Unit 1: Introduction to Immersive Software Engineering - This unit provides an overview of the field of immersive software engineering, its history, and its applications in various industries. It also introduces key concepts such as virtual reality (VR), augmented reality (AR), and mixed reality (MR).
- Unit 2: Software Development Methodologies for Immersive Applications - This unit explores the software development methodologies that are suitable for immersive applications, including Agile, Scrum, and Waterfall. It also discusses the importance of collaboration and communication in immersive software development.
- Unit 3: 3D Modeling and Animation for Immersive Software - This unit covers the principles of 3D modeling and animation, including modeling techniques, texturing, and lighting. It also introduces popular 3D modeling software such as Blender and Maya.
- Unit 4: User Experience (UX) Design for Immersive Software - This unit focuses on the importance of user experience (UX) design in immersive software development. It covers the principles of UX design, including user research, wireframing, and prototyping.
- Unit 5: Virtual Reality (VR) and Augmented Reality (AR) Development - This unit provides an in-depth look at the development of VR and AR applications, including the use of programming languages such as C++, Java, and Python. It also covers the use of popular VR and AR development tools such as Unity and Unreal Engine.
- Unit 6: Immersive Software Testing and Quality Assurance - This unit explores the testing and quality assurance processes for immersive software applications. It covers the use of testing methodologies such as black box, white box, and gray box testing, as well as the use of quality assurance tools such as defect tracking software.
- Unit 7: Cloud Computing and Immersive Software - This unit discusses the role of cloud computing in immersive software development, including the use of cloud-based services such as Amazon Web Services (AWS) and Microsoft Azure. It also covers the security and scalability considerations for cloud-based immersive software applications.
- Unit 8: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ML) in Immersive Software - This unit explores the use of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) in immersive software applications, including the use of AI-powered tools such as computer vision and natural language processing.
- Unit 9: Immersive Software Project Management - This unit covers the project management aspects of immersive software development, including the use of project management methodologies such as Agile and Scrum. It also discusses the importance of project planning, risk management, and team collaboration in immersive software development.
- Unit 10: Emerging Trends and Technologies in Immersive Software - This unit explores the emerging trends and technologies in immersive software development, including the use of virtual reality (VR), augmented reality (AR), and mixed reality (MR) in various industries such as gaming, education, and healthcare.
